Program Overview
This workshop is part of the Untangling the Web series’ rolling curriculum.
This 60-minute session is accompanied with an online resources kit that will help accelerate your progress and application.
Whether recruiting for a continuous need or to automatically generate candidate flow for one-off tough-to-fill positions, using the tools and techniques delivered in a show-and-tell format will give you an immediate advantage of over others recruiting the same skill sets.
This workshop covers:
- From a recruiting perspective, the idea of “online subscription” is explained along with a brief overview of freely available tools and options for managing candidate flow
- How to set-up and use RSS to create “persistent searches.” These ensure a continuous flow of candidates to your desktop, inbox and/or candidate database
- How to monitor highly desirable candidates and leverage timing for competitive advantage
- Using RSS to “game” online resources for a variety of recruiting applications including how to attract candidates away from your competition
